#d398f9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d398f9 is composed of 82.7% red, 59.6% green and 97.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 15.3% cyan, 39% magenta, 0% yellow and 2.4% black. It has a hue angle of 276.5 degrees, a saturation of 89% and a lightness of 78.6%. #d398f9 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#a731f3. Closest websafe color is: #cc99ff.

Shades and Tints of #d398f9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050008 is the darkest color, while #fbf5f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d398f9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#c9c6cb is the less saturated color, while #d494fd is the most saturated one.
